In the article Joining The Dark Side: Pirates, Spies and Short Sellers, James Montier reported that In their US sample covering the period 1968-2003, Cooper et al find that firms with low asset growth outperformed firms with high asset growth by an astounding 20% p.a. equally weighted. Even when controlling for market, size and style, low asset growth firms outperformed high asset growth firms by 13% p.a. Therefore a company with fast asset growth may underperform.

Steppe Gold Business Description

Other Exchanges STPGF:USA2J9:Germany
Address Peace Avenue 17, 7th floor, Blue Sky Tower, Sukhbaatar District 1, Ulaanbaatar, MNG, 14241
Steppe Gold Ltd is engaged in operating, developing, exploring, and acquiring precious metal projects in Mongolia. The company's commercially producing mine is the Altan Tsagaan Ovoo Property (the ATO Project, or ATO Gold Mine), located in Eastern Mongolia. In addition, it owns the Boroo and Ulaanbulag mines (together as the Boroo Project), and holds interest rights in the Uudam Khundii (UK) project in Mongolia. The company derives its revenue from the sale of gold and silver to banks in Mongolia at London Metal Exchange-based spot rates. A majority of its revenue is generated from the sale of gold.
